What is TS POLYCET?

Telangana State Polytechnic Common Entrance Test, or TS POLYCET, is a yearly examination conducted for admissions into a Diploma in various engineering and non-engineering disciplines across institutes located within the state of Andhra Pradesh and Telangana, India.

The test is hosted by the State Board of Technical Education and Training and examinees must secure a minimum ranking in order to be allowed to take admissions into various affiliated institutes located in the two states.

Structure of TS POLYCET exam

TS POLYCET (also known as TS CEEP) is an offline OMR-sheet-based test that goes on for 120 minutes and consists of 120 multiple choice questions in total. The syllabus of the test includes physics, mathematics, and chemistry. Each correct choice is rewarded with 1 mark, while no negative marking accompanies a wrong answer.

Medium: Also, both English, as well as Telugu, are provided as the medium of the examination.

Sections: Both the ‘Physics’ and ‘Chemistry’ sections comprise 30 MCQs each, while the ‘Math’ section holds 60.

The markings in the OMR sheet have to be made using a pencil only.

The portions for the exam largely consist of topics that would have already been taught prior to applying for TS POLYCET (mainly in SSC 10th to 12th).

TS POLYCET 2018 Eligibility Criteria

A candidate is fit to register for POLYCET only if the following eligibility criteria are satisfied:

Nationality

  • The applicant must be an Indian native and a resident of the state of Telangana (or Andhra Pradesh).

Age Limit

  • While the minimum age required in order to apply is 17, there is no upper age barrier.

Academic Qualification

  • The candidate must have passed SSC (10th) from a recognized board in either Telangana or Andhra Pradesh (like CBSE, ICSE, etc) with a minimum score of 35% in each of the subjects of physics, chemistry and mathematics.

Domicile

  • The candidate is required to hold a domicile certificate of either Telangana or Andhra Pradesh.

Application forms and submission procedure

The application form can either be filled online or acquired at any of the Telangana State Helpline Centers, although the former online method is preferred. In case the form was purchased from a helpline center, the completed application will have to be submitted back to the same.

In either case, a few important details that need to be entered are as follows:

  • 10th Board and passing year
  • Hall Ticket Number
  • Date of Birth
  • Address
  • Mobile number
  • Email address
  • Preferred test centre
  • Area code in which you reside
  • Category to which you belong

Along with some more fields, the candidate’s photograph and signature must also be attached (as scanned copies in the online form). After finishing up with all this, the candidate will then have to pay the TS POLYCET application fee through an online transfer (net banking) or at any of the TS Helpline Centers. Admit Card

After the final submission of the application form, the candidate’s TS POLYCET admit card will be generated and can be downloaded online after logging into the website using the appropriate credentials.

How to download the admit card

A step-by-step explanation on how to acquire the admit card is given below:

  • Visit the official website of TS POLYCET.
  • Click on the hyperlink which says “Admit Card for Polytechnic Entrance Exam”.
  • The applicant will be directed to the relevant page.
  • Enter the appropriate login details (registration number, password, and DOB).
  • After hitting ‘Submit’, take a printout of the same and ensure that it is carried to the exam centre without fail.

The admit card, which will be put up online a few days after submitting the application form, holds all the necessary information required by the applicant and must be carried to the respective examination centre that was chosen during registrations. The admit card may also be obtained from any of the Telangana State Helpline Centers.

Without the admit card, the candidate shall be prohibited from entering the test centre and therefore cannot attempt the examination under any circumstances. Cut-Off

The cut off marks for TSPOLYCET is 30% which means candidates have to get 36 question right 120 in order to qualify for the exam.

Reservation/Seat Distribution

85% of the seats in each state institution are reserved for the candidates belonging to the following areas:

  1. Andhra University Area
  2. Osmania University area
  3. Sri Venkateshwara University area

The ratio of the distribution of seats is given below in the following table:

University area Andhra University Area

 

Osmania University area

 

Sri Venkateshwara University area
Ratio of seats reserved 46 36 22

The following table shows the reservation for SC/ST/OBC candidates in non- minority institution:

Category SC ST OBC
% of reserved seats 15% 6% 29%

Further 33% of all seats in all non-minority co-education centres have to be reserved for girls. In case seats remain empty, they will be offered to boys of the same category.

2 seats are reserved for Anglo Indians in all institutions.

Further some colleges have their own specifications. 

The seats in QuliQutub Shah Govt. Polytechnic, Old City , Hyderabad are reserved for candidates who have resided within the Jurisdiction of QuliQutub Shah Urban Development authority for a minimum period of 4 years continuously preceding the date of commencement of 10th boards examination (or) candidates who are local residents of Osmania university area whose parents have resided within the Jurisdiction of QuliQutub Shah Urban Development authority for a minimum period of 7 consecutive years.

The following table shows the reservation for other categories:

Category NCC Children of armed personnel Physically Handicapped Sports
% of reserved seats 1% 2% 3% for physically handicapped ,1%for visually impaired,1% for hearing impairment 0.5%

TS POLYCET 2018 Counselling Schedule

The candidates who have been able to secure their place in the merit list are eligible to sit for the counselling process.  Those candidates have to register on the online portal for counselling. The Following steps need to be followed for the same

  • To begin with the process of counselling, candidates have to download the TSPOLYCET/ CEEP Rank Card.
  • Candidates then need to check the Telangana CEEP Counselling Date for their Rank because the counselling process will be rank wise
  • On the Rank date, the candidates need to get their certificates verified at the given TSPOLYCET Help Line Centre.
  • After that has been done candidates need to make their for the choice course before going to exercise the web options.
  • After the choice of course has been made, candidates now have to select the colleges s/he wants to apply for through the CEEPTelangana Web Counselling.
  • After that the candidate needs to be present in person for the personal interview.

The following is the process for document verification:

  • Candidates need to visit the designated VTSPOLYCET Counselling 2018 Centre/ Venue on the rank date
  • There the candidates need to submit their Counselling Application Form & Original certificates.
  • At the time of the Counselling candidates need to pay the required processing fee
  • Candidates need to keep the Counselling Fee Receipt safely to perform the web options.
